Output 745b027660f768c1c933bc20046e4d674d420f4acdae8763a106b53d24008220:1

value
88608566
script pubkey
OP_0 OP_PUSHBYTES_20 8cd66d64e96113069f879165c121532699efb32d
address
bc1q3ntx6e8fvyfsd8u8j9juzg2ny6v7lvedudnfa3
transaction
745b027660f768c1c933bc20046e4d674d420f4acdae8763a106b53d24008220
confirmations
124982
spent
true